The Beauty Of Mediterranean Cruises
Mediterranean cruises are one of the best ways to explore all the best sites of the region. The cruise takes care of all the travel for you, so you won’t have to worry about train tickets and platform numbers, or checking in times. You also won’t have to go through the trouble of checking in and out of different hotel rooms. On a cruise, you’ll stay in the same suite throughout the whole journey, and will also have access to all the ship’s amenities. Most holidays also include tour packages which makes exploring everything from ancient towns to modern seaside cities a breeze. The ultimate stress-free, fun-filled holiday, taking a cruise around the Mediterranean makes for the quintessential sun-filled summer getaway.
Each cruise is different, but most Mediterranean cruises will travel to any combination of countries including Spain, France, Italy, Greece, Turkey, Croatia and Sicily. Ranging from a few days to a few weeks, there are plenty of cruise deals to fit your budget and lifestyle. Because the Mediterranean consists of so many great places to visit, including a number of islands, taking a cruise is really the most economical way to explore the region. Furthermore, cruise ships have the luxury of taking direct route over the water, whilst trains wind their way to their destinations. This means that traveling by land and ferry takes much longer than taking a cruise.
Italy and Greece are two of the most popular Mediterranean cruise stops. Many dock near the cities of Naples, Rome and Sicily in Italy. Each city has its own distinct cuisine culture, and of course, ancient sites. Most cruises will offer fully guided excursions to places like Pompeii or the ruins of ancient Rome, allowing participants to enjoy their tour without having to fuss with all the travel details. The Greek Isles each have their own unique personality, and many cruises will take passengers to popular spots like Rhodes, Santorini and Mykonos. Full of whitewashed and sun-kissed homes, Santorini is one of the most beautiful places on Earth. Visitors can choose to discover the island on their own, and find a family-owned restaurant to sample local cuisine.
Marseilles, France and Barcelona, Spain are two other top Mediterranean cruise destinations. These cities offer a mix of historic and cultural attractions with all the amenities of city life such as world class shopping and dining. On top of it all, both cities have fantastic beaches perfect for a day out in the sun.
